如何設(shè)置和管理Linux環(huán)境變量,需要具體代碼示例
在Linux操作系統(tǒng)中,環(huán)境變量是在操作系統(tǒng)中存儲(chǔ)的動(dòng)態(tài)值,它們用來控制各種程序的行為和輸出。設(shè)置和管理環(huán)境變量在Linux系統(tǒng)中是非常重要的,本文將介紹如何設(shè)置和管理Linux環(huán)境變量,并附帶具體的代碼示例。
- 查看環(huán)境變量
在Linux系統(tǒng)中,我們可以通過echo $VARIABLE_NAME
命令來查看環(huán)境變量的值,比如查看PATH環(huán)境變量的值可以使用echo $PATH
命令。
- 設(shè)置臨時(shí)環(huán)境變量
要設(shè)置臨時(shí)環(huán)境變量,可以使用export
命令,例如:
export VARIABLE_NAME=value
登錄后復(fù)制登錄后復(fù)制
這里VARIABLE_NAME
是環(huán)境變量的名稱,value
是環(huán)境變量的值。設(shè)置完后,該環(huán)境變量只在當(dāng)前會(huì)話中有效。
- 設(shè)置永久環(huán)境變量
要設(shè)置永久環(huán)境變量,可以編輯/etc/profile
、~/.bashrc
或~/.bash_profile
等文件,添加如下內(nèi)容:
export VARIABLE_NAME=value
登錄后復(fù)制登錄后復(fù)制
然后運(yùn)行source /etc/profile
或source ~/.bashrc
使環(huán)境變量生效。
- 管理環(huán)境變量
可以通過unset
命令來刪除已有的環(huán)境變量,例如:
unset VARIABLE_NAME
登錄后復(fù)制
這將刪除名為VARIABLE_NAME
的環(huán)境變量。
- 示例
下面是一個(gè)具體的示例,演示如何設(shè)置一個(gè)名為MY_VARIABLE
值為hello
的環(huán)境變量:
export MY_VARIABLE=hello echo $MY_VARIABLE
登錄后復(fù)制
運(yùn)行上述代碼后,如果沒有報(bào)錯(cuò),就表示成功設(shè)置了環(huán)境變量MY_VARIABLE
的值為hello
,并且通過echo $MY_VARIABLE
可以驗(yàn)證環(huán)境變量的值。
通過以上步驟,您可以輕松設(shè)置和管理Linux環(huán)境變量。記得要根據(jù)自己的需求選擇臨時(shí)或永久設(shè)置環(huán)境變量的方式,并及時(shí)驗(yàn)證環(huán)境變量設(shè)置是否成功。希望以上內(nèi)容對(duì)您有所幫助。